Did you know last December, in one of the stimulus bills that Congress passed, tucked away among the tax breaks, were a few provisions intended to counter online piracy, including the CASE Act ? Of course, you didn't. Any average person didn't. The CASE Act , standing for Copyright Alternative in Small-Claims Enforcement , creates a small claims court within the U.S. Copyright Office, meaning violators could be liable for as much as $30,000 per violation.
